Delayed cord clamping (DCC) is the practice of waiting at least 30–60 seconds after birth before clamping and cutting the umbilical cord. This delay allows additional blood to transfer from the placenta to the newborn, increasing blood volume, hemoglobin levels, and iron stores. In contrast, immediate cord clamping (ICC) occurs within the first few seconds after birth and may limit this placental transfusion.
